The Washington Capitals were thought to be an aging team past their prime, riding out the career of Alexender Ovechkin's as he began his chase for Gretzky's record. But then something changed. They had a phenomenal season, earning the Eastern Conference's #1 seed and are in the 2nd round of the palyoffs for the first time since winning the Stanley Cup in 2018. Harman explains what the Canucks can learn from the Capitals as they too look to bounce back and avoid the "mushy middle".
